英文摘要The structures and relative stability of the maximum-spin Au-n+1(n) and Au-n(n)+ (n = 2-8) clusters have been determined by density-functional theory. The structure optimizations and vibrational frequency analysis are performed with the gradient-corrections of Perdew along with his 1981 local correlation functional, combined with SBKJC effective core potential, augmented in the valence basis set by a set off functions. We predicted the existence of a number of previously unknown isomers. The energetic and electronic properties of the small high-spin gold clusters are strongly dependent on sizes. The high-spin clusters tend to holding three-dimensional geometry rather than planar form preferred in low-spin situations In whole high-spin Au-n (n = 2-8) neutral and cationic species, Au-5(4), Au-2(2)+, and Au-4(4)+ are predicted to be of high stability, which can be explained by valence bond theory.
